Buminpo

Buminpo is the former name of the area around Nampo-dong, Chungmu-dong, and Nambumin-dong where Bosucheon Stream meets the sea next to South Port. The area was nothing but a small fishermen’s village catching codfish and herring from the adjacent sea before the major reclamation project began for South Port in 1925.

Buminpo transformed into a modern port after the development project that lasted from 1925 to 1936. The nondescript fisherman’s village had transformed into a major industrial fishery within just a few decades.
